// FeeMatrix drives the Cartwheel rules engine for shipping fees.
// Order matters: first matching rule wins, no fallthrough.
// Zones map to the Norvale warehouse table; do not reorder without
// rerunning the regression pack. Flat-rate overrides live upstream
// in RatePress config, not here. If totals drift, check the rounding
// mode first. Verify against the build token below.

build token for tajeg-bajep: htk14_409ba9df6b8acb

Finance Review Summary: Annual Billing Transition

Prepared for sales leads. The proposed shift of Tessamine subscriptions from monthly to annual billing would improve cash predictability and reduce churn-related revenue leakage, based on modelling by the Ferngate finance group. Discount bands of 8–12% were tested; margin impact stays within tolerance at the lower band. Adoption incentives for existing accounts are still under discussion. The confidential plan context is set out immediately below.

confidential, kahog-bawif: The northern region missed its Pramir quota by 20.0 percent last quarter. Casaxek Freight plans to lower the Fraion list price by 41.5 percent in December. The finance team signed off on a budget of $236.4 million for Project Druius. The renewal with Fenysix Partners closes at $91.3 million a year, 2.1 percent below the last contract.

Handing off DocSentry, our docs linter, to you before I rotate off. Rules live in a single config; custom checks run sandboxed, no network access. Main security concern: the rule loader evals nothing, but verify that claim in the parser module. CI blocks merges on severity-high findings only. Full rule inventory and threat notes are on the page below.

dashboard of taduf-yagap = https://confluence.tolvaqsys.internal/display/display/projects/display

Hey — quick handover on the Corvault query planner regression. Short version: join reordering started picking terrible plans after the stats refresh change in 2.9. There's a temporary hint forcing the old behavior on the three worst queries; don't remove it until the cost model fix lands. Repro steps are in the team runbook. If you get stuck, ping the owner listed below.

account owner for hahig-fahag: Pelael Istax Novys